What Are Amino Acid Injections?
Amino acid injections deliver specific amino acids directly into the body via intramuscular (IM) or intravenous (IV) administration. Unlike oral supplements, which must pass through the digestive system, injections allow nutrients to enter the bloodstream more directly.
By bypassing digestive processes, this method reduces variability in absorption and provides a more predictable level of nutrient availability. For individuals requiring more immediate nutritional support, this delivery route may offer a practical option.
Why Oral Amino Acid Supplements Take Longer
When amino acids are taken orally, they must:
- Pass through the stomach and digestive tract
- Be absorbed through the intestinal lining
- Undergo metabolic processing before entering circulation
During this process, absorption can vary depending on digestive health, nutrient interactions, and individual metabolism. As a result, the amount of amino acids ultimately available to the body may differ from the labelled dose.
While oral supplements are effective for many people, the additional digestive steps mean results may take longer to become noticeable.
How Amino Acid Injections Work More Quickly
The primary reason amino acid injections work faster is their direct entry into circulation. Because digestion is bypassed, the body can access the amino acids without delay.
This approach may:
- Provide quicker nutrient availability
- Deliver more consistent absorption
- Support individuals with reduced digestive efficiency
For those prioritising speed and reliability of nutrient delivery, injections offer a more streamlined pathway than tablets or powders.

Are Amino Acid Injections Better Than Oral Supplements?
Rather than being universally “better”, amino acid injections offer a different delivery method. Oral supplements are convenient, accessible, and suitable for long-term maintenance. Injections provide faster absorption and more predictable bioavailability.
The most appropriate choice depends on personal goals, overall health, and how the body responds to supplementation.
